A charming picture book about accepting differences and
loving what makes us unique - filled with super cute dogs!
I wish I were a DIFFERENT dog,
the quick and clever sort.
Perhaps a spotty, dotty dog
with hair all trim and short.
Max wishes he was A DIFFERENT DOG. His fur isn't FLUFFY enough
to win Best In Show. His bark isn't LOUD enough to scare away danger.
He doesn't sit . . . or heel . . . or fetch . . . or come back
when you call, either.
But Max's owner thinks he's PERFECT! Can Max learn that
he's perfect, too?

About Smriti Halls

 Smriti Prasadam-Halls has been a children's writer and editor for more than ten years and has written several children's books for the very young, including  Jingle Jangle Jungle  , illustrated by Axel Scheffler,  Hello, Bugs!   and  Monkey Business  .
